Какво става, ако Google колапс архивиране и възстановяване на Gmail адрес на локалния компютър

А преди няколко дни, за да обсъдят проблема с Friendfeed, които и двете защитени.
Не, не става въпрос за това, което мислите, но по пощата.
Повечето от моите приятели в friendfeed'y използва като клиент за електронна поща Gmail. Аз, обаче, също. Надежден и бърз клиент практически неограничен пощенска кутия - всичко това насърчава използвате Gmail като дребни разходи за съхранение. Например, аз често се изпрати писмо до себе си, за да отпечатате преди урок учебните материали, или показване на презентация на семинара. Разбира се, че е по-логично за тази цел да се използва GOOGL Документи - но не винаги искат да общуват с друга услуга (преди лекцията всяка секунда) е почти същата отворена, казва младите хора "в който и да е".
Въпреки убеждението ни, че услугите ни са надеждни като скала, и че никога няма да се промени, понякога си струва да мисля за сигурността на данните.
Има няколко начина за създаване на резервно копие за възстановяване на буквите: прост, много прост и не е много сложно.
Ще започна с една много проста.

Архив Gmail адрес в местната писмото.

Outlook Express не препоръчваме да използвате. Той не обича да работи с голям имейл база данни.

Метод №2 - просто.

Използването архив на специални инструменти.

Рецептата, която води до rushills lifehacker.ru сайт

Gmail Backup създава резервни копия на съдържанието на вашата пощенска кутия за Gmail, използвайки същия скандален IMAP. Предимството на един-единствен инструмент - лекота. Потребителите на Windows се предлагат прост графичен интерфейс и записват в EML формат - стандарт за програми за електронна поща на компанията, Microsoft и подкрепени от голям брой производители от трети страни. Riders Linux и Mac OS X се предлага в командния ред инструмент, може би дори повече, отколкото за правилното прилагане на помощната програма за архивиране, по мое мнение. Имайте предвид, че програмата ще ви даде незабавен достъп до съобщения и прикачени файлове са изпратени до тях.

Както казах, ползата работи в Windos, Linux и Mac OS X.

Изтеглете програмата от тук можете да: Gmail Backup

Метод №3 - не е много сложно.

За тези, които разбират, че Gmail вътре.

обучение

Zaloginivaemsya включва GMail, отидете на чат стаи и ще бъде обозначен (например износ) на желания чат сесия.
След това отидете на настройки на офлайн режим в Gmail. изберете Активиране Офлайн Gmail за моя компютър. Хит връзка промените настройките на етикета и поставя всичко пред износа на етикета (останалата част може да се постави в бр да не се люлее твърде много.
Допълнителни останки запазите промените и да чакат Gears синхронизира с желания lokalhostom верига.

Разхождайки се в директорията на Firefox, намирам Google Gears магазин.

Същността е, че имейли и разговори са във файл
% Име% @% име_на_сървъра% -GoogleMail @% име_на_сървъра% #database
където% именасървър% - обикновено gmail.com, но услугите на Google за всички - ще бъдат на вашия домейн, съответно.

Забележка: Файлът може да се нарече и ... # база данни [1] и [2] или без [цифри], така че ако няма чат стаи в един файл, вие ще трябва да се опита с всички (с изключение на тези, в чието име има -b -. т. -u. този вид информационна услуга, ние не се интересуваме от него)

Сам файла на базата данни е в% GearsDatabaseDir% /mail.google.com/http_80
където _80 може да бъде също така _443 ако се използва SSL, и% GearsDatabaseDir% за вашата платформа можете да намерите тук

Както се оказа, че базата е в SQLite формат. Следваща - по-просто. sqlite3, изтеглени ofsayta ни помага да стигнем до дъното Gmail офлайн.

изважда

За да започнете, проверете дали има послание за нас желания етикет:
sqlite3 -Line "потребител @ gmail.com-GoogleMail @ gmail.com # база данни" "SELECT l.`Label` as` етикет, COUNT (*) като съобщения от` Labels` л, съобщения т, MessageLabels мл КЪДЕТО мл. `LabelId` = l.`LabelId` И m.`rowid` = ml.`MessageId` И l.`Label` =" износ ""

получаваме:
етикет = износ
съобщения = 662

По този начин, посланието е, можете да започнете да изнася.

Създаване глава () И "мазето" () Бъдещите разговори HTML файл, и стартирайте:
sqlite3 -list -separator "нн" потребител @ gmail.com-GoogleMail @ gmail.com # база данни "" SELECT "

"|| дата и час (m.`datems` / 1000, "unixepoch", "+ 3 часа) || "

"|| c.`c1Body` || "

"ОТ MessagesFT_content в съобщения т, MessageLabels мл, етикети л КЪДЕТО ml.`LabelId` = l.`labelId` И c.`rowid` = ml.`MessageId` И m.`MessageId` = c.`rowid` И l.`Label` = ПОРЪЧКА "износ" ОТ m.`datems` ASC "> body.html

(+3 часа, за да замени вашата часова зона)

Баш:
котка header.tpl >> history_export.html
котка body.html >> history_export.html
котка footer.tpl >> history_export.html

Ето кратко и всичко останало. Все още можете да използвате html2text, че като се има предвид размера на дизайна (CSS не е използван!) - най-малко рационално.